Does this still work for you? What were your optimal conditions for spoofing? Did you experiment with different packet structures?
Last time I tested was about a year ago and had limited, but functional, results using about 12 networks (relocated my phone to Peter Thiel’s Hawaiian vacation house ( https://ahprojects.com/datapools) . This test was done indoors with other WiFi networks nearby, but it seems to work best when the GPS signals are attenuated (eg in a basement) and when the nearby WiFi signals are weak (< -80dbm) and sparse. Also, I didn't use Bluetooth iBeacons but that could be an interesting area to improve since the ESP32 does both BT and WiFi.
Is there a way to ignore the real networks around you? it seems like I might have a problem there.
They can't really be ignored. Depending on your environment you may be able to shield the unwanted signals by with a thin conducting metal. Aluminum tape or similar thickness foil is effective low-cost shielding. However shielding materials reflect the signal so it's important which way it is deflected. Water and some carbon materials can act as absorbers, in effect transferring the RF signal energy into thermal energy.
